Videotape
Our videotape transfer process is meticulous. First, we inspect each item to ensure labels are intact and the tape is not twisted, damaged, or off the spool. If your tape needs repairs, we will attempt to make any that are possible. Generally, we are able to extract and digitize all or most of data even from damaged media. If we find that the damage is beyond repair, we will contact you to let you know.
To extract video, we connect a professional video machine to a digital converter box. Our system ensures lossless conversion of analog videotapes to digital media. From here, we import your new digital files to our computer. We save your final video files as MP4 movie files. You’ll receive your files on a flash drive, which you can play on your computer or smart TV (via USB port).
Audio Conversion
Our audio cassette and reel-to-reel transfer services use industry best practices. As with videotape, we verify that labels are intact as we check for twists, tears, or damage to the source film. If your media requires repairs, we will address any damage and let you know if we are unable to extract your media. Once repairs are complete we begin the digital transfer process.
We use professional equipment to play your analog cassettes and reel-to-reel audio for transfers. As your analog media plays, a digital converter box makes a lossless digital file in our computer. We convert your files to either .Aiff or .Wav to ensure high-fidelity for your digital files. You’ll receive your digitized audio on a flash drive. You can play your digital audio files on your computer, stereo, or smart TV (via USB port).
